i got a solid state storage xa1-311024 from a working xb1 series x i have clone it but the xbox does nothing replace de orginal en work like a charme

The solid state storage partions are
K: 1gb raw
U: 26 gb NTFS Temp Content
V: 802 gb NTFS User Content
W: 18 gb NTFS System Support
X: 12 gb NTFS System Update
Y: 7,gb NTfS System Update 2
1gb not

S/X has no onboard flash chip, the 1GB RAW partition serves as the euivalent of the onboard flash chip on the XB1, containing critical console firmware and kv/identity files. It is likely per-CPU encrypted using the CPU key as is on all MS consoles since the 360.
It is also likely to be version checked against CPU eFuses, meaning simply a backup would not work once the console has been updated. You need to back up the files every time there is an update or the console is toast as well.
